EXTRACORPOREAL BLOOD PROCESSING INFORMATION MANAGEMENT SYSTEM
First Claim
1. An extracorporeal blood processing information management system comprising:
- a central database, said central database containing information concerning demand for selected blood products;
a data input device connected in data communication relationship with said central database;
a data manipulation device connected in data communication relationship with at least one of said central database and said data input device; and
a communication subsystem connected in data communication relationship with at least one of said central database, said data input device and said data manipulation device; and
at least one extracorporeal blood processing machine;
said communication subsystem being connected in data communication relationship with said at least one extracorporeal blood processing machine to provide for data communication to and from said at least one extracorporeal blood processing machine; and
said communication subsystem communicating data to said at least one extracorporeal blood processing machine, said data being preparation data which is generated by said data manipulation device and is used by said at least one extracorporeal blood processing machine in preparation of said at least one machine for an extracorporeal blood processing procedure, said preparation data being generated, at least in part, based on said information concerning demand for selected blood products.

Abstract
A blood component collection system with manipulation and optimization capabilities. Process parameters are derived from an input/configured predetermined blood component yield and which is based upon the maximization of at least one process parameter. Thereafter, the blood component collection procedure is performed with these derived process control parameters. Also, process parameters are derived from an input total procedure time from a maximized value for at least one of the other process control parameters so as to maximize blood component yield in this fixed time. Thereafter, the blood component collection procedure is performed with these derived parameters.
